You’ll start your day at Domaine des Aubineaux, a colonial mansion dating back to 1872. Set in the cool highlands near Curepipe, this site is more than pretty gardens — it’s a window into Mauritius’s past. Reviewer Monique_H appreciated the peaceful walk through the estate’s floral gardens and the chance to visit the Maison des Essences, where essential oils are distilled. It’s a lovely introduction to the island’s botanical world and a great way to ease into the day.

Next, your journey takes you to the Bois Cheri Tea Factory and Tea Museum, the island’s first tea plantation established in 1892. Here, you’ll learn about the production process, from leaf to cup, and get a taste of Mauritius’s brewing traditions. The fact that admission is free makes this stop even more appealing, especially for tea enthusiasts. The Rum Experience at Rhumerie de Saint Aubin

A highlight of the tour is a visit to Rhumerie de Saint Aubin, a distillery with over 200 years of history. This is where Mauritius’s first agricultural rum is made from pure sugar cane juice. The tour of the traditional pot stills reveals the meticulous process behind crafting high-quality rums, which many visitors find fascinating. Following the tour, you’ll indulge in a rum tasting session, sampling varieties that are macerated with natural ingredients, giving each a distinctive flavor.

Encounter with Wildlife at La Vanille Nature Park

Full Day Guided Tea Route Mauritius: Including Lunch - Encounter with Wildlife at La Vanille Nature Park

To break up the cultural and tasting activities, the tour includes a visit to La Vanille Nature Park. Here, you’ll walk among over a thousand giant Aldabra tortoises—the largest captive-bred group in the world—and see Nile crocodiles, iguanas, bats, and other native species. The park is perfect for families or anyone interested in wildlife, offering a close-up look at some of Mauritius’s most iconic creatures.
